Cesar Millan: Better Human Better Dog - Season 2

Season 2
Following its epic series debut, this season brings all-new cases at César's famed California ranch retreat for dogs, Dog Psychology Center, where canines come in with their troubles and leave on their best behavior. Watch as César uses the latest research in animal psychology to work with not only pets but, more importantly, their owners to find respect and harmony between the two parties.
Transformations include those like an aggressive Rhodesian Ridgeback who learns to trust his owner; a dog that bites and mounts anyone that comes close finally lets his "guard" down and lets his owner in; owners of a German Shepherd develop calming-confidence techniques to keep their dog from peeing inappropriately, and more.
